Most Common Maserati Coupe MOT Failures
Every reason Maserati Coupe vehicles fail their MOT, ranked by frequency. Select an individual year to see only that year’s failures, or stay on ‘All time’ for the combined picture across our 20 years of DVSA data. Scroll inside the table for the full list.
| # | Failure | % of failures |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Tyre tread depth below limit | 11.84% |
| 2 | Wiper blades deteriorated | 9.94% |
| 3 | Brake performance below minimum | 7.33% |
| 4 | Brake hydraulic component worn | 6.36% |
| 5 | Suspension joint or bush worn | 6.02% |
| 6 | Number plate lamp not working | 5.20% |
| 7 | Spark ignition emissions above threshold | 3.92% |
| 8 | Headlamp aim defect | 3.32% |
| 9 | Catalytic converter efficiency low | 3.01% |
| 10 | Brake disc or drum worn | 2.78% |
| 11 | Windscreen washer not working | 2.70% |
| 12 | Rigid brake pipe corroded or damaged | 2.61% |

Frequently Asked Questions
What are the most common Maserati Coupe problems?
Based on analysis of 13K Maserati Coupe MOT tests from DVSA data, we have 6 identified common problems across 1 generation. The most frequently flagged issue is "Steering rack fault". Brakes is the most common problem category.

How is this data calculated?
We analyse anonymised DVSA MOT test records under the Open Government Licence. An issue is classified as a "Common Problem" when it occurs significantly more often on a specific model than the UK average, confirmed at 99% statistical confidence. Read the full methodology page for details.
